Siêu thị PDFTải ngay đi em, trời tối mất

Thư viện tri thức trực tuyến

Kho tài liệu với 50,000+ tài liệu học thuật

© 2023 Siêu thị PDF - Kho tài liệu học thuật hàng đầu Việt Nam

Thu gọn lược đồ quan hệ và ứng dụng
MIỄN PHÍ
Số trang
71
Kích thước
649.1 KB
Định dạng
PDF
Lượt xem
1011

Thu gọn lược đồ quan hệ và ứng dụng

Nội dung xem thử

Mô tả chi tiết

Số hóa bởi Trung tâm Học liệu - Đại học Thái Nguyên http://www.lrc-tnu.edu.vn

ĐẠI HỌC THÁI NGUYÊN

KHOA CÔNG NGHỆ THÔNG TIN

NGUYỄN THỊ XUÂN THU

THU GỌN LƢỢC ĐỒ QUAN HỆ VÀ ỨNG DỤNG

LUẬN VĂN THẠC SĨ CÔNG NGHỆ THÔNG TIN

Thái Nguyên - 2010

Số hóa bởi Trung tâm Học liệu - Đại học Thái Nguyên http://www.lrc-tnu.edu.vn

ĐẠI HỌC THÁI NGUYÊN

KHOA CÔNG NGHỆ THÔNG TIN

NGUYỄN THỊ XUÂN THU

THU GỌN LƢỢC ĐỒ QUAN HỆ VÀ ỨNG DỤNG

Chuyên ngành: Khoa học máy tính

Mã số: 60 48 01

LUẬN VĂN THẠC SỸ CÔNG NGHỆ THÔNG TIN

NGƢỜI HƢỚNG DẪN KHOA HỌC:

PGS.TSKH NGUYỄN XUÂN HUY

Thái Nguyên – 2010

Số hóa bởi Trung tâm Học liệu - Đại học Thái Nguyên http://www.lrc-tnu.edu.vn

LỜI CAM ĐOAN

Tôi xin cam đoan, luận văn là kết quả của tự bản thân tôi tìm hiểu, nghiên cứu.

Các tài liệu tham khảo được trích dẫn và chú thích đầy đủ.

Số hóa bởi Trung tâm Học liệu - Đại học Thái Nguyên http://www.lrc-tnu.edu.vn

LỜI CẢM ƠN

Lời đầu tiên, em xin chân thành bày tỏ lòng cảm ơn và kính trọng sâu

sắc đối với PGS.TS Nguyễn Xuân Huy, người đã tận tình hướng dẫn em

trong suốt quá trình hoàn thành luận văn này. Thầy đã mở ra cho em những

vấn đề khoa học rất lý thú, hướng em vào nghiên cứu các lĩnh vực hết sức

thiết thực và vô cùng bổ ích, đồng thời tạo điều kiện thuận lợi cho em học tập

và nghiên cứu. Em đã học hỏi được rất nhiều ở Thầy phong cách làm việc,

cũng như phương pháp nghiên cứu khoa học… Em luôn được Thầy cung cấp

các tài liệu, các chỉ dẫn hết sức quý báu khi cần thiết trong suốt thời gian

thực hiện luận văn.

Em cũng xin thể hiện sự kính trọng và lòng biết ơn đến Quý Thầy Cô

trong Khoa Công nghệ thông tin - ĐHTN, những người đã trang bị cho em

rất nhiều kiến thức chuyên ngành, cũng như sự chỉ bảo, giúp đỡ tận tình của

quý Thầy cô đối với em trong suốt quá trình học tập. Tất cả các kiến thức mà

em lĩnh hội được từ bài giảng của các Thầy cô là vô cùng quý giá.

Cuối cùng, em xin được cảm ơn các bạn học viên trong lớp Cao học

K7, những người đã cung cấp và chia sẻ những tài liệu, thông tin quý báu

trong suốt quá trình học tập, nghiên cứu để hoàn thành luận văn này.

Thái Nguyên, tháng 10 năm 2010

Học viên

Nguyễn Thị Xuân Thu

Số hóa bởi Trung tâm Học liệu - Đại học Thái Nguyên http://www.lrc-tnu.edu.vn

MỤC LỤC

Trang

Trang phụ bìa ...........................................................................................

Lời cam đoan ...........................................................................................

Lời cảm ơn ...............................................................................................

Mục lục .................................................................................................... i

Danh mục các ký hiệu, chữ cái viết tắt ..................................................... ii

Danh mục hình vẽ .................................................................................... iii

MỞ ĐẦU ................................................................................................ 1

Chƣơng 1

CÁC KIẾN THỨC CƠ BẢN VỀ CƠ SỞ DỮ LIỆU

1.1. Khái quát về cơ sở dữ liệu ................................................................ 2

1.2. Phụ thuộc hàm .................................................................................. 3

1.3. Lược đồ quan hệ ............................................................................... 7

1.4. Bao đóng của tập thuộc tính .............................................................. 7

1.5. Phủ của tập phụ thuộc hàm................................................................ 9

1.6. Khoá của lược đồ quan hệ ................................................................. 14

1.7. Chuẩn hoá LĐQH trên cơ sở PTH..................................................... 20

Chƣơng 2

KỸ THUẬT THU GỌN LƢỢC ĐỒ QUAN HỆ

2.1. Định nghĩa kỹ thuật thu gọn LĐQH................................................... 25

2.2. Thuật toán thu gọn LĐQH ................................................................ 25

2.3. Định lý thiết lập công thức biểu diễn bao đóng ................................. 29

2.4. Bổ đề về siêu khoá trong phép thu gọn ............................................. 32

2.5. Hệ quả về siêu khoá trong phép thu gọn ........................................... 33

2.6. Bổ đề về khoá trong phép thu gọn ..................................................... 34

2.7. Định lý thứ nhất về cách biểu diễn khoá ............................................ 35

Số hóa bởi Trung tâm Học liệu - Đại học Thái Nguyên http://www.lrc-tnu.edu.vn

2.8. Định lý thứ hai về cách biểu diễn khoá .............................................. 38

2.9. Lược đồ cân bằng .............................................................................. 45

Chƣơng 3

CÀI ĐẶT CHƢƠNG TRÌNH

ỨNG DỤNG KỸ THUẬT THU GỌN LƢỢC ĐỒ QUAN HỆ TRONG

THIẾT KẾ CƠ SỞ DỮ LIỆU

3.1. Giới thiệu .......................................................................................... 52

3.2. Một số giao diện của chương trình..................................................... 53

3.3. Hướng dẫn sử dụng ........................................................................... 59

KẾT LUẬN VÀ KIẾN NGHỊ

1. Kết luận................................................................................................ 61

2. Kiến nghị.............................................................................................. 61

TÀI LIỆU THAM KHẢO ..................................................................... 62

Số hóa bởi Trung tâm Học liệu - Đại học Thái Nguyên http://www.lrc-tnu.edu.vn

DANH MỤC CÁC KÝ HIỆU, CHỮ CÁI VIẾT TẮT

CSDL Cơ sở dữ liệu

LĐQH Lược đồ quan hệ

LĐCB Lược đồ cân bằng

PTH Phụ thuộc hàm

LS(F) Tập các vế trái của phụ thuộc hàm

RS(F) Tập các vế phải của phụ thuộc hàm

1NF 1

st normal form - Dạng chuẩn 1

2NF 2

nd normal form - Dạng chuẩn 2

3NF 3

rd normal form - Dạng chuẩn 3

FD Phụ thuộc hàm

╞ Suy dẫn lgic

├ Suy dẫn theo quan hệ

 Là con

 Chứa

 Thuộc

 Không thuộc

 Với mọi

X

+ Bao đóng của tập thuộc tính X

 Tương đương

! Không tương đương

 Phép giao

 Phép hợp

Tải ngay đi em, còn do dự, trời tối mất!